Lea Michele is to perform at next month's Super Bowl.

The 'Glee' actress - who plays Rachel Berry in the musical TV show - will sing 'America the Beautiful' before the NFL showpiece game on February 6 in Arlington, Texas.

The 24-year-old star joins Faith Hill, Queen Latifah, Alicia Keys, Mary J. Blige, Marc Anthony, Ray Charles and Vicki Carr as the only artists to perform the song at the prestigious match.

As well as Lea, earlier this week it was revealed Christina Aguilera will sing the national anthem ahead of the match between the Pittsburgh Steelers and the Green Bay Packers.

In a statement released by the NFL, Christina said: "I have been performing The Anthem since I was seven years old and I must say the Super Bowl is a dream come true. I am really excited to be part of such an iconic event."

Black Eyed Peas will perform during the halftime interval and the 'I Gotta Feeling' hitmakers have also joined forces with Sports Illustrated magazine to host a star-studded bash for the event.

Singer Fergie - who is part owner of the Miami Dolphins - said: "As an NFL owner and a football fan, I cannot be more excited to join forces with Sports Illustrated for the hottest party of the season. It will be the kick-off to an amazing weekend in Dallas and we can't wait to get it started."

The Game will attract a star-studded audience as well as one of the biggest TV audiences of the year.
